On 30 Sep 2016, at 13:18, Scot <scotrn@gmail.com> wrote:Anytime I had this error is was in java library path for the module.Try adding client_lib_dir("/opt/elasticsearch/lib") to your d_elastic destination.With the right path to es libs.______________________________________________________________________________On Thu, Sep 29, 2016 at 7:56 PM, Russell Fulton <r.fulton@auckland.ac.nz> wrote:Hi folks
I am trying to get some parsed logs into elasticssearch but have ended up with a cryptic error message:
Starting syslog-ng
/usr/lib/jvm/java-1.7.0-oracle-1.7.0.91.x86_64/jre/ lib/amd64/server
[2016-09-30T12:43:43.649899] Error initializing message pipeline;
which almost certainly relates to the ES set up but I have no idea what is actually wrong. The ES logs do not show anything.
Config file:
@version: 3.8
@module mod-java
@include "scl.conf"
options {
use_dns (no);
use_fqdn (no);
keep_hostname (yes);
};
source s_loghost {
tcp(flags(no-multi-line) port(1514) keep-alive(yes));
};
destination d_syslog { file("/var/log/syslog.log"); };
destination d_elastic {
elasticsearch(
index("auth_${YEAR}.${MONTH}.${DAY}")
type("auth")
cluster("security")
flush-limit("1000")
);
};
parser p_patterns { db-parser( file("/etc/syslog-ng/merged.xml")); };
log {
source(s_loghost);
parser (p_patterns);
destination(d_elastic );
};
The same configuration with a json file destination works fine.
Any hints on what to look at appreciated.
The ES instance running on the host is set to data: no and I expect it to ship the data to one of the other nodes which has storage.
Russell (who admits to being an ES novice)
